The GFEBS PM Coordinator Lead serves as the Contractor's senior General Fund Enterprise Business System (GFEBS) subject matter expert and is responsible for the administration, coordination, planning, reporting, and execution of maintenance and asset management activities within GFEBS. This position ensures accurate management of preventive maintenance programs, work order processing, data entry, material planning, inventory management, project execution, real property updates, and business intelligence reporting in support of Directorate of Public Works (DPW) operations.
The GFEBS PM Coordinator Lead serves as the primary liaison between maintenance operations, work management personnel, Government stakeholders, and contract leadership to ensure the integrity and effectiveness of all GFEBS-related activities.
